Brownie Cheesecake

Description

A delicious combination of rich, fudgy brownies and smooth, creamy cheesecake, perfect for any occasion.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up Butter (melted for the brownie base)
  • 1 1/4 cups Granulated sugar (for both the brownie and cheesecake layers)
  • 3/4 cup Cocoa powder (unsweetened for the brownie base)
  • 1 tsp Baking powder (for the brownie base)
  • 1 1/2 cups All-purpose flour (for the brownie base)
  • 3 large Eggs (for both the brownie and cheesecake layers)
  • 1 tsp Vanilla extract (for the cheesecake layer)
  • 8 oz Cream cheese (softened for the cheesecake layer)
  • 1/2 cup Sour cream (optional for added richness to cheesecake)
  • 1 tsp Salt (for both layers to balance the sweetness)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9-inch baking pan with butter or line it with parchment paper.
  2. In a bowl, mix the melted butter, granulated sugar, cocoa powder, and eggs until well combined.
  3. Stir in the flour and baking powder until the batter is smooth, with no lumps remaining.
  4. Pour the brownie batter into the prepared pan and spread it evenly.
  5. Bake the brownie base for 20–25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with a few moist crumbs.
  6. While the brownie base cools, prepare the cheesecake layer. In a m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ese, granulated sugar, eggs, vanilla, and sour cream (if using) until smooth and creamy.
  7. Once the brownie layer has cooled slightly, gently pour the cheesecake mixture over the brownie base and smooth the top with a spatula.
  8. Return the pan to the oven and bake at 325°F (160°C) for 35–40 minutes, or until the cheesecake is set but still slightly jiggly in the center.
  9. Let the brownie cheesecake cool to room temperature before refrigerating it for at least 4 hours, or overnight.
  10. Serve chilled, and enjoy your delicious brownie cheesecake!

Notes

For best results, allow the brownie base to cool before adding the cheesecake layer. Use room temperature ingredients for better mixing.
